The MAX530BEWG+ is an integrated circuit (IC) component that belongs to the digital-to-analog converter (DAC) family. It is manufactured by Maxim Integrated, a leading provider of analog and mixed-signal ICs.
The MAX530BEWG+ is a 12-bit, voltage-output DAC that offers precise digital-to-analog conversion capabilities. It is designed to convert digital signals into accurate analog voltage levels, making it suitable for various applications such as instrumentation, industrial control systems, communication devices, and audio equipment.
Key features of the MAX530BEWG+ include:
1. High Resolution: The IC provides a 12-bit resolution, allowing for precise control over the output voltage levels. This enables the generation of fine-grained analog signals, enhancing the overall accuracy of the system.
2. Voltage Output: The MAX530BEWG+ produces a voltage output, making it compatible with a wide range of analog devices. It can drive both resistive and capacitive loads, thereby simplifying the integration into diverse circuit designs.
3. Serial Interface: The IC utilizes a 3-wire serial interface, enabling easy communication with external microcontrollers and processors. This simplifies the device integration and control, reducing the overall design complexity and saving valuable board space.
